oil pressure HELP
 
ok. im having a problem now w/ my low oil pressure light coming on. when i first got my turbo installed it would come on whenever i first started the car for about 10-15 seconds (which i was assuming about how long it took for pressure to build up in the line) and then it would go out and never come back on. i've been driving it around for the past 4-5 days and today out of the blue it started to blink on/off every few minutes, and then it came on and stayed on. i pulled off and check my oil and i was just above the bottom hole on the dipstick so i topped off my oil and it still stayed on. it would only go off when i hit 3k and up. i havent check for leaks at the oil pressure sensor yet, but there is no oil leaking out from under the car, so im assuming its not leaking oil. the feed definitely isnt leaking, i checked the return by feel and it felt dry. when i get under the car tomorrow i'll know for sure. anyways, does anyone think it might be my sensor going bad? im pretty sure it wouldnt be the oil pump, because the car would start knocking right away right? anyways, any feedback would be helpful. also, does anyone else have their low oil pressure light come on when they first start their car - so i can at least think it's a common thing to have happen. anyone think i might need to put a oil restrictor in? i was thinking that probably wouldnt be the problem though because it never stayed on until just today...
